Vanessa, Certified Anusara Instructor and E-RYT500 and co-founder of the Ashland Yoga Center where she has taught classes and workshops for 9 years. She also holds a teacher certification from the Iyengar Institute of San Francisco and continues to evolve her teaching from the universal source of yoga in herself, her students and other teachers. Vanessa’s classes combine vinyasa flow and sustained poses with a focus on core strength and integration of breath, alignment and presence in students of all levels. She is passionate about the power of Anusara principles applied and explored in the context of opening the heart to the flow of “Shri”, the irrepressible beauty and creative energy of life. Private practice or therapeutic sessions are available.

Marion has been teaching yoga since 1987, and is one of the founders of the Ashland Yoga Center.  She is a graduate of the Advanced Studies Teacher Training Program at the Iyengar Yoga Institute of San Francisco.  Marion’s style is gentle and flowing.  She emphasizes going deeper into the poses by letting go of tension.

Kristin spent 2 years in Mysore, India, studying Ashtanga Vinyasa Yoga with Sri K. Pattabhi Jois and yoga philosophy and pranayama with Dr. Shankaranarayana. She has been teaching yoga since 1987 and leads teacher trainings and workshops nationally. Kristin joins AYC from Richard Freeman's Yoga Workshop in Boulder, CO, where she taught from 1998 - 2003. Kristin brings her joy in life and deep understanding of the body's innate intelligence to her teaching. Private sessions available

Vrnda has been exploring yoga since the 1970s & was certified in 1988 in the Sivananda style, trained in the Iyengar style w/Geeta Iyengar & senior teachers, & completed an Anusara Training in 2002. Both a student and teacher of focused, purposeful living, she creates sacred space for deep personal exploration, making possible the transformation and increased self awareness that yoga offers. She inspires students to explore their potential, while respecting individual capacity. Vrnda is also a certified Phoenix Rising Yoga Therapist, Hakomi therapist and a Relax and Renew Trainer. She is available for private sessions and children’s classes

Janet Langley  is a certified Iyengar Yoga Instructor. She has been practicing yoga since 1987, and discovered the Iyengar method in 1994. Recognizing the opportunity for lifelong learning and growth the Iyengar method provided, she apprenticed in San Diego for seven years working toward Iyengar certification. She now holds an Intermediate Junior certification. Janet’s natural teaching style encourages students to challenge themselves with determination and light-heartedness.
